THE COMANCHES:
A HISTORY OF
White’s Battalion, Virginia Cavalry,
LAUREL BRIG., HAMPTON DIV., A. N. V.,
C. S. A.
Written by FRANK M. MYERS. Late Capt. Co. A, 35th Va. Cav.

Approved by all the Officers of the Battalion.

BALTIMORE:
KELLY, PIET & CO., PUBLISHERS,
174 and 176 Baltimore Street.
1871.

Entered, according to an Act of Congress, in the year 1871, by
KELLY, PIET AND COMPANY,
in the office of the Librarian of Congress, at Washington.

Exeter, Loudoun Co., Va., Dec. 2, 1870.

Captain F. M. Myers:

Dear Sir,—We, the undersigned, officersof the Thirty-fifth Battalion, Virginia Cavalry, C.S.A.,having examined the MSS. of your history of the same,do most heartily endorse the said history, and must congratulateyou upon the graphic manner in which you haverelated the story of their deeds of daring, their trials andsufferings for the “Lost Cause.”

Most respectfully, your old comrades and companionsin arms,

ELIJAH V. WHITE,
Late Lieut.-Col. Thirty-fifth Va. Cav.
J. R. CROWN,
Late First Lieut. Co. B, White’s Bat.
BENJ. F. CONRAD,
Late Second Lieut. Co. A, Thirty-fifth Va. Cav.
GEO. W. CHISWELL,
Late Captain Co. B, White’s Battalion.
